Amedica Announces New Product Offering

SALT LAKE CITY, Nov. 10 /PRNewswire/ — Amedica Corporation, a spinal and orthopaedic implant and instrument company focused on unique silicon nitride ceramic technologies, announced today the launch of four new product offerings. The new product additions are: The Valeo(®) OL VBR, Valeo(®) C VBR, Valeo(®) Concise Cervical Plating System and Valeo(®) BP Synthetic Bone Putty.

As the North American Spine Society (NASS) prepares to meet in San Francisco this week, Amedica prepares to showcase and launch the latest additions to the MC(2)(TM) Silicon Nitride offering of spinal implants, a new cervical plating system and its new beta-TCP bone putty.

Amedica, with the Valeo OL, offers the surgeon yet another option for lumbar spine repair. The Valeo OL couples Amedica’s successful hydrophilic thin-walled textured surface with a bulleted nose designed to ease insertion and inferior/superior knurls to guard against migration. The Valeo C exhibits new, improved design features that enhance placement and superior imaging characteristics. The implant also has an enhanced textured surface to encourage bony attachment.
